# Payroll export env — Tillgrove Payroll, v4 format
# As of this cycle, exports use the new fixed-width v4 layout required by the
# clearing house. Support: if a customer reports rejected files, confirm
# EXPORT_FORMAT=v4 below and that EXPORT_PAD_CHAR is a single space, not a tab.
# Legacy v3 is still accepted until end of quarter by setting EXPORT_FORMAT=v3,
# but flag any such account for migration. Do not edit column widths by hand.
# The export upload also needs the clearing-house credential, which follows on
# the next line of this file.

env line for bajop-fahag: RELAY_SECRET5=ff20c

**Q: Why did my payroll export suddenly fail to upload?**

Short version: the Fernhollow payroll export switched from fixed-width to tab-delimited last sprint, and old templates choke on it. Re-download the current template and you're fine. Don't hand-edit the header row — the importer is picky. Step-by-step migration notes for new folks are on this page:

operations page: https://jira.zemvarsys.internal/projects/pages/projects/projects

Staging for the checkout app resolved Lanternkit 4.2 while the dashboard grabbed 5.0-beta, because someone set LANTERNKIT_CHANNEL=next in the shared env template. That's why buttons look different between apps this week. Fix is to set LANTERNKIT_CHANNEL=stable and LANTERNKIT_VERSION=4.2.1 everywhere before Thursday's release train. The registry also needs its pull credential present in the same env file, which goes on the very next line.

env line for fajop-taguf: VAULT_KEY20=82a8caa7b14c704c3638

- All visiting contractors must report to the Ketterby House front desk on arrival, sign the day register legibly, and state the name of their on-site sponsor. Reception will confirm the sponsor by phone before issuing a lanyard; unescorted movement beyond the atrium is not permitted. To pass the inner turnstile, use the code below.

door code, hahop-bawif: bdg-B-76